Coating
::
Coating
(n.) A coat or
covering;
a layer of any
substance,
as a cover or
protection;
as, the
coating
of a
retort
or
vial..

Plaster
::
Plaster
(n.) A
composition
of lime,
water,
and sand, with or
without
hair as a bond, for
coating
walls,
ceilings,
and
partitions
of
houses.
See
Mortar..
Ovule
::
Ovule (n.) The
rudiment
of a seed. It grows from a
placenta,
and
consists
of a soft
nucleus
within
two
delicate
coatings.
The
attached
base of the ovule is the
hilum,
the
coatings
are
united
with the
nucleus
at the
chalaza,
and their
minute
orifice
is the
foramen..

Scale
::
Scale (n.) The thin oxide which forms on the
surface
of iron
forgings.
It
consists
essentially
of the
magnetic
oxide,
Fe3O4.
Also, a
similar
coating
upon other
metals..

Rust
::
Rust (n.) The
reddish
yellow
coating
formed
on iron when
exposed
to moist air,
consisting
of
ferric
oxide or
hydroxide;
hence,
by
extension,
any
metallic
film of
corrosion..
